Escitalopram (Lexapro) is a prescription oral tablet and a commonly used Selective Serotonin Reuptake Inhibitor (SSRI) antidepressant. It treats major depressive disorder and generalized anxiety disorder (adults) by increasing serotonin in the brain. Usual dosage ranges from 5 to 20 mg daily.
Key Information for Escitalopram Tablets
Uses: Effectively treats depression, generalized anxiety disorder (GAD), and sometimes panic attacks or ob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D).
Dosage & Administration: Available in 5, 10, and 20 mg tablets, usually taken once daily with or without food. A typical starting dose for depression/anxiety is 10 mg.
Effectiveness:
Initial improvements in energy or appetite may appear within 2 weeks, but full, noticeable improvements in mood may take 6 to 8 weeks.
